ALUMINUM ELECTROLYTIC CAPACITORS
BT
High Temperature Range, For +125°C Use
series
Highly dependable reliability withstanding load life of 2000 to 10000 hours at +125°C. Suited for automobile electronics where heavy duty services are indispensable. Adapted to the RoHS directive (2002/95/EC). BW

Endurance
After an application of D.C. bias voltage plus the rated ripple current for less than 50V (φD = 8 : 2000 hours, > φD = 10 : 5000 hours, φD = 12.5 : 10000 hours), 63~100V (φD = 8 : 2000 hours, φD = 10 : 3000 hours, > φD = 12.5 : 5000 hours), more than 160V (2000 hours) at 125°C the peak voltage shall not exceed the rated D.C. voltage, capacitors meet the characteristics requirements listed at right.
Capacitance change Dissipation Factor Leakage current
Within ± 30% of initial value (10 ~ 100V) Within ± 20% of initial value (160 ~ 450V) 300% or less of initial specified value (10 ~ 100V) 200% or less of initial specified value (160 ~ 450V) Initial specified value or less
Shelf Life Marking
After storing the capacitors under no load at 125˚C for 1000 hours, and after performing voltage treatment based on JIS C 5101-4 clause 4.1 at 20°C, they will meet the specified value for endurance characteristics listed above. Printed with white color letter on blue sleeve.
